web & email

18
WEB & EMAIL yasik Wheel Seminar

Upload: giulia

Post on 06-Jan-2016

43 views

Category:

Documents


8 download

DESCRIPTION

WEB & EMAIL. Wheel Seminar. yasik. 목 차. WEB ? Basic concept of ‘Web’ Brief History of Web Introduction of Web Browser Brief Introduction for Web Server Brief Introduction for HTTP, URL, HTML Email ? Sending & receiving E-mail Mailing list Brief Introduction for E-mail protocols - PowerPoint PPT Presentation

TRANSCRIPT

Page 1: WEB & EMAIL

WEB & EMAILyasik

Wheel Seminar

Page 2: WEB & EMAIL

목차• WEB ?• Basic concept of ‘Web’• Brief History of Web• Introduction of Web Browser• Brief Introduction for Web Server• Brief Introduction for HTTP, URL, HTML

• Email ?• Sending & receiving E-mail• Mailing list• Brief Introduction for E-mail protocols• Brief Introduction for Mailing List

Page 3: WEB & EMAIL

WEB? 월드 와이드 웹 (World Wide Web, WWW, W3) 을 간단히 웹 (Web) 이라 부르는 경우가 많다 .

WWW??

인터넷상의 정보를 하이퍼텍스트 방식과 멀티미디어 환경에서 검색할 수 있게 해주는 정보검색 시스템 .

HTML, HTTP, URL 로 이루어짐 .

Basic concept of ‘Web’

Page 4: WEB & EMAIL

WEB?

1989 년 3 월 유럽 입자 물리 연구소 (CERN) 의 팀 버니스 리의 제안

일리노이대학교 재학생 ( 마크 안데르센 ) 이 Mosaic 개발

넷스케이프 개발

IE 등장

Brief History of Web

Page 5: WEB & EMAIL

WEB?

Internet Explorer

Google Chrome

Mozilla Firefox

Opera

Apple Safari

Introduction of Web Browser

Page 7: WEB & EMAIL

WEB?

웹 서버(web server)?

소프트웨어 :- 포트번호 80 번 사용- 아파치 , IIS, nginx, GWS, lighttpd etc.- 클라이언트로부터 요청을 받고 , 응답

하드웨어 :- 위에 언급한 기능을 제공하는 컴퓨터

Brief Introduction for Web Server

Page 8: WEB & EMAIL

WEB?

HTTP (Hyper Text Transfer Protocol)- 통신 규약- 80 번 포트 사용- TCP / UDP 사용

Brief Introduction for HTTP, URL, HTML

URL (Uniform Resource Locator)- 프로토콜 + 도메인이름 ( 혹은 아이피 주소 ) + 디렉토리- http://sparcs.org/seminar/

HTML (Hyper Text Markup Language)- 텍스트나 이미지 표현- Strict( 엄격 ), Transitional( 변이 ), Frameset( 프레임셋 )

Page 9: WEB & EMAIL

E-mail? Sending & receiving E-mail

MUA( Mail User Agent ) MDA( Mail Delivery Agent ) Mail Server

Mail ServerMDA( Mail Delivery Agent )MUA( Mail User Agent )

MTA ( 우편물 배송 차량 )

Page 10: WEB & EMAIL

E-mail? Sending & receiving E-mail

IMAPPOP3HTTP

SMPT

Page 11: WEB & EMAIL

E-mail?- IMAP

(Internet Message Access Protocol)- POP3

(Post Office Protocol 3)- SMTP

(Simple Mail Transfer Protocol)- HTTP

(HyperText Transfer Protocol)

Brief Introduction for E-mail protocols

Page 12: WEB & EMAIL

E-mail?

- POP3 (Post Office Protocol 3)- 원격 서버에 접속해서 이메일을 가져온 후 서버에서 이메일을 삭제

- IMAP (Internet Message Access Protocol)- 요청에 따라 그때그때 메일을 보내주는 방식

Brief Introduction for E-mail protocols

Page 13: WEB & EMAIL

- SMTP(Simple Mail Transfer Protocol)- 보내는 사람의 메일 서버에서 받는 사람의 메일 서버로 메일전달 . - 25 번 포트 사용 .- SSMTP 는 465 번 포트 사용

E-mail? Brief Introduction for E-mail protocols

Page 14: WEB & EMAIL

E-mail?• E-mail = E-mail header + E-mail body

• E-mail header : From, To, Subject, Date, Message ID, trace of MTA (Received : ~~)

• E-mail body : contents

Head & Body

Page 15: WEB & EMAIL

• Gura 의 메일링 리스트

E-mail? Mailing list

Page 16: WEB & EMAIL

E-mail? Mailing list

Page 17: WEB & EMAIL

E-mail? Mailing list

Page 18: WEB & EMAIL

수고하셨습니다 .